“Corrosive” has a specific safety meaning. A corrosive substance can cause visible tissue damage, while an irritant causes redness, stinging, or inflammation without necessarily burning through tissue. That difference matters because brake fluid skin contact usually calls for quick washing, not panic.

Brake fluid is often glycol-based, and glycol ethers can irritate skin and eyes after contact. Manufacturer safety data sheets commonly warn users to avoid prolonged skin contact and to wash immediately if the fluid touches skin.
Irritation vs. corrosiveness: what the difference looks like on skin
Irritation usually shows up as redness, dryness, tightness, or a mild burning feeling. Corrosive damage is more serious and can mean blistering, ulceration, or visible tissue injury after contact.
For brake fluid, irritation is the more common outcome. That said, “more common” does not mean harmless, because repeated exposure can turn a minor sting into a bigger problem.
A useful way to think about it is this: irritation is like rubbing sandpaper on your skin, while corrosiveness is more like a chemical burn. Brake fluid usually sits closer to the first category, but you should still treat it as a chemical that does not belong on skin.
What brake fluid does to skin
Brake fluid removes oils from the skin surface and can leave the barrier weaker. Once that barrier is stripped, water leaves the skin faster and outside irritants get in more easily.
That is why one splash may cause only short-lived stinging, while repeated cleanup without gloves can lead to cracked hands and ongoing soreness. People with eczema, cuts, or dry winter skin often react faster.
How to judge the reaction after contact
A mild reaction usually calms down after washing, drying, and avoiding more exposure. A worse reaction keeps getting redder, feels hot, or develops swelling or blisters.
If the fluid got into your eyes or onto a large area of skin, treat it as more serious than a small hand splash. Eye exposure is always a prompt rinse-and-seek-help situation.
How to Clean Brake Fluid Off Skin Safely
The safest cleanup is immediate washing with running water and soap, because speed matters more than special products. For a small splash, you can usually handle it yourself if you act right away and avoid rubbing the skin.

- Rinse the area under lukewarm running water for several minutes.
- Wash with mild soap and plenty of water.
- Remove rings, watches, or contaminated clothing before the fluid dries.
- Pat the skin dry with a clean towel instead of scrubbing.
- Apply a plain moisturizer if the skin feels tight after washing.
Do not use solvents, brake cleaner, gasoline, or harsh degreasers on your skin. Those products can damage the skin barrier more than the brake fluid did, which turns a cleanup into a bigger exposure.
What to do if brake fluid is on your hands
The best first move is to rinse your hands right away and then wash between fingers, under nails, and around the wrists. Brake fluid often hides in small creases, so a quick rinse alone is not enough.
If your hands still feel slippery after washing, wash again with soap rather than using a stronger chemical. If redness stays for more than a few hours, avoid more contact for the rest of the day.
What to do if brake fluid gets on clothing
Clothing can hold brake fluid against the skin, which extends exposure time. Remove the item as soon as you can, bag it if needed, and wash it before wearing it again.
If the fabric is soaked and you cannot remove it safely right away, rinse the affected area first while you arrange a change of clothes. That order matters because skin contact time is the problem, not the stain.
What not to use on skin
Do not reach for brake cleaner, acetone, paint thinner, or shop solvents. Those products are meant for metal parts and can make skin irritation worse.
Do not scrub hard with a stiff brush or abrasive pad. You want to remove the fluid, not strip the skin barrier along with it.
Why Gloves and Protective Clothing Matter
Gloves and protective clothing are the easiest way to avoid brake fluid exposure in the first place. They create a barrier between your skin and the fluid, which is simpler than trying to fix a chemical contact after it happens.
Nitrile gloves are a strong choice for routine brake work because they hold up better than latex in many shop tasks and reduce direct skin contact. Long sleeves, work pants, and closed-toe shoes also help when you are bleeding brakes, topping off a reservoir, or disconnecting lines.

Which gloves are best for brake fluid
Nitrile gloves are usually the first choice for short tasks because they are easy to find and comfortable enough for dexterity. If you are working with brake fluid for a longer period, check the glove material against the product’s safety data sheet.
Latex gloves are not the best default because they can be less suitable for shop chemicals and may fail earlier in some repair settings. Reusing a damaged glove is a bad trade, because a tiny tear is enough for fluid to reach skin.
What protective clothing should cover
At minimum, cover the hands, forearms, and legs. A splash landing on bare forearm skin is just as preventable as one on the hand.
Eye protection matters too, because a skin exposure often happens alongside a face splash during bleeding or filling. If you are leaning over a reservoir, glasses or goggles are part of the same safety system.
When PPE is not optional
Protective gear is not optional when you are doing repeated brake service, working in a shop, or cleaning up a spill. One splash may seem minor, but repeat contact adds up fast.
If you have cuts, dermatitis, or very dry skin, use PPE even for a quick top-off. Damaged skin absorbs irritants faster than intact skin does.
When to Get Medical Help After Brake Fluid Exposure
Medical help is the right move if the reaction looks more than mild or if symptoms keep worsening after washing. Brake fluid skin exposure usually resolves with cleanup, but certain symptoms mean you should not wait.
Seek urgent care if you develop blistering, intense burning, swelling, trouble breathing, or a rash that spreads beyond the contact area. Eye exposure also needs prompt medical evaluation, especially if vision changes or pain does not improve after rinsing.
If the skin is only a little red and the feeling fades after washing, home care is usually enough. If the redness stays, the skin cracks, or pain returns later in the day, call a clinician or poison center for advice.
What symptoms mean the reaction is more serious
Persistent pain is a warning sign because it can mean the skin barrier is more affected than it first looked. Blisters, open skin, or large areas of redness also deserve attention.
Allergic-type reactions can happen too, although they are less common than irritation. Watch for hives, swelling around the face, or breathing symptoms, because those need fast help.
What to tell a clinician
Tell the clinician the product name if you know it, the time of exposure, how long the fluid stayed on skin, and what you used to clean it. A safety data sheet or photo of the bottle helps too.
That information helps the clinician decide whether the problem is simple irritation, a chemical burn, or a separate skin reaction. It also helps if the product contains additives that change the risk profile.
How to reduce the chance of repeat reactions
Stop bare-hand handling if your skin reacted once. Even a minor response can get worse with repeated exposure.
Switch to gloves, wash hands after every task, and apply a barrier cream only if it fits your shop’s safety plan. Barrier creams are not a substitute for gloves, but they can help with dry skin when used correctly.
Why does brake fluid irritate skin?
Brake fluid irritates skin because it removes oils that help the outer skin layer hold water. Once that barrier weakens, skin dries out faster and becomes more sensitive to stinging and redness.
Glycol-based fluids are common in passenger vehicles, and those chemicals can act like strong detergents on skin. The effect is usually worse when the fluid sits on skin, gets rubbed in, or contacts already damaged skin.
What type of brake fluid is most likely to irritate skin?
Most standard brake fluids used in cars and light trucks are glycol-based, and those are the ones most often linked to irritation. Silicone-based brake fluid is less common in everyday repairs, but product labels still matter because the exact formula changes the risk profile.
The safest habit is to read the bottle and the safety data sheet before you open the container. That tells you how the maker wants you to handle skin contact, eye exposure, and cleanup.
